The 8.9 will go live on RU server on 29.10. and on EU server on 30.10.2013 (no data on NA server, sorry).

Please keep in mind that after 8.9, you will NOT be able to sell the Super Pershing for gold anymore, so if you forgot, do it now.

Storm also started asking players in a post, which maps do they like the best. Not much info from there, but it seems the most players actually prefer older maps: Malinovka, Murovanka, Prokhorovka, Himmelsdorf and others.

- Storm states that in the first test, the 7/42 skill MM was not working
- Storm also states that the skill MM uses special 7/42 battles rating, not just winrate, so it’s pointless to compare 7/42 matchmaking with XVM results
- the 7/42 skill MM is based on “general overview of player skill”
- Lowe will not be rebalanced anytime soon (SS: specifially the answer was “soon – no”, which sort of leaves an impression that there might be a rebalance coming later)
- apparently, the D-25 on IS-4 was a temporary solution and might be removed at some point (SS: unclear)

So, what happened: yesterday I learned that the FTR Adsense account has been shut down, which means there is zero income for me and FTR from ads from now on, I am not even talking about the money from ads that was due next week, that I was to use on some significant FTR upgrades (more on that later in this post). It pissed me off not only because of the money lost, but also because of the fact you readers have kept this site going this way (ads are pretty much the only way a site can support itself in long term and I want you to know I appraciated everyone’s support) and suffered the ads.

The reason for disabling the account is quite a weird one: I didn’t break any policies, I didn’t break any rules, the official reason was this:

“Our specialists have found that your account is related to an account that was disabled for violations of AdSense policies. As previously mentioned, publishers whose accounts have been disabled are not eligible for further participation in the AdSense program.”

At first I was “what the hell”? I never had any second adsense account, let alone one that got disabled. What me and Edrard think happened: about two months ago or so, Edrard got his own adsense account disabled for some strange reason (like wrong positioning of banners). He since then switched to Yandex (Russian version of Adsense). The important part is: Edrard logged once or twice on FTR google account to set up the banners for example, because I am hopeless with IT. Thus, his IP showed in the access log, Google figured I am just helping Edrard circumvent his Adsense ban and disabled my account too. I filed an appeal, explaining the situation, but Google appeals are largely automated and I am not optimistic about overturning this decision.
